### **Medical Membrane Device Market Product Type Insights  **

The Medical Membrane Device Market has demonstrated considerable growth, with a comprehensive focus on various product types, including [Microfiltration Membranes](../../../reports/membrane-microfiltration-market-11549), Ultrafiltration Membranes, Nanofiltration Membranes, and Reverse Osmosis Membranes. As of 2023, the Microfiltration Membranes segment was valued at 1.5 USD Billion, establishing a solid foundation and highlighting its predominant role in the market. This product type is known for its ability to remove larger particles and microorganisms, making it essential in applications like sterile filtration in the pharmaceutical and healthcare sectors.

Parallelly, the Ultrafiltration Membranes segment was valued at 1.7 USD Billion in 2023, showcasing its significance in separating smaller molecules and solutes, widely utilized in drug manufacturing and water purification processes, which contributes to its importance within the broader industry.

 Further, the Nanofiltration Membranes segment, valued at 1.2 USD Billion in 2023, addresses the need for the separation of multivalent ions and small organic molecules. Although it has a less dominant position compared to the aforementioned types, its role in selectively rejecting contaminants without extensive energy consumption makes it valuable in specialized processes.

Meanwhile, the Reverse Osmosis membrane segment dominated with a valuation of 1.91 USD Billion in 2023, primarily due to its effectiveness in producing high-purity water, making it indispensable in medical applications requiring stringent quality control. The dominance of the Reverse Osmosis Membranes showcases the demand for advanced filtration technologies across various medical fields, underpinning the necessity for rigorous sanitation and sterilization practices.

Overall, the Medical Membrane Device Market segmentation reflects robust competition among these product types, with growth driven by the increasing demand for filtration technologies in healthcare as well as rising investments in medical infrastructure.

### **Medical Membrane Device Market Regional Insights  **

The Medical Membrane Device Market is witnessing substantial growth across regional segments, driven by increasing healthcare needs and technological advancements. In 2023, North America led the market, valued at 2.51 USD Billion, and is projected to reach 4.01 USD Billion by 2032, making it a significant contributor due to its advanced healthcare infrastructure and high adoption rates.

Europe followed with a valuation of 1.73 USD Billion in 2023, growing to 2.79 USD Billion by 2032, benefiting from robust regulatory frameworks and innovative product developments.The APAC region is experiencing rapid expansion, with 1.88 USD Billion in 2023 and an expected rise to 3.01 USD Billion by 2032, largely attributed to increasing healthcare investments in emerging economies.

Meanwhile, South America and MEA represent smaller markets, valued at 0.73 USD Billion and 0.46 USD Billion in 2023, respectively, but show potential for future growth due to rising healthcare awareness and improving access to medical technologies.The ongoing market growth is supported by trends such as technological innovations in medical membranes and the rising demand for advanced healthcare solutions across various regions, providing a favorable environment for the Medical Membrane Device Market revenue.

Microfiltration (Dominant) vs. Nanofiltration (Emerging)

Microfiltration Membranes dominate the Medical Membrane Device Market due to their robust performance in removing suspended solids and microorganisms from liquids. These membranes are widely used in applications such as water purification and in the preparation of injectable drugs, ensuring that products meet stringent safety standards. On the other hand, Nanofiltration Membranes are emerging as pivotal solutions for selective separation processes, particularly in the pharmaceutical industry. They are capable of rejecting divalent ions and organic molecules, making them suitable for applications requiring high purity. While Microfiltration focuses on broader filtering capabilities, Nanofiltration is becoming essential for specific separation needs, thus indicating a significant trend toward increasing specialization in membrane technologies to meet growing regulatory and efficiency demands.
